I've pulled the 16v unit out of the 88 rocco, and I've compared it to =
the 20mm unit from my 87 Golf GL. The bolts on the booster match, the =
thing fits in OK, the only difference I see is the spacing of the lines =
along the side of the MC....the 16v has more space between each line =
compared to the 20mm unit.
I'm assuming then the 20 and 25 refers to the stroke?
Anyway, what doesn't match on this MC, or would keep me from using it?
